Core Ingredients
Base Cake Components:
- All-purpose flour (4 cups)
- Butter (2 cups)
- Sugar (3 cups)
- Eggs (8 large)
- Vanilla extract (2 tbsp)

Preparation Method
1. Mise en Place Perfection
– Precisely measure all ingredients
– Prepare pans with parchment paper
– Preheat oven to 350°F (180°C)
2. Mixing Magic
– Cream butter and sugar until light and fluffy
– Gently fold dry ingredients into wet mixture
– Avoid overmixing to prevent dense cake
3. Baking Brilliance
– Bake until internal temperature reaches 200-205°F
– Look for golden edges
– Toothpick test: comes out clean means cake is done!
4. Cooling & Structuring
– Allow cakes to cool completely
– Level layers for perfect stacking
– Chill before final decoration
5. Decorative Techniques
– Apply smooth crumb coat
– Chill cake between layers
– Choose your design:
- Fondant finish
- Buttercream piping
- Sugar flower accents
- Metallic leaf details

Storage Guidelines
- Keep in cool, dry environment
- Refrigerate if using fresh cream
- Best consumed within 24-48 hours
- Store fondant cakes at room temperature

Budget Insights
Typical cost: $200-$1,200
Factors affecting price:
- Complexity of design
- Number of tiers
- Specialty ingredients
- Labor intensity
